Stop doing HIIT twice a day!! That's way too stressful on the body, and is causing you to be crazy hungry... and as an 18 yo male, 1500-2000 calories isn't nearly enough. Cut the HIIT back to 2-3 times a week tops, and try to get at least 2000-2500 calories/day. |

Have you tried a binge substitute food? For me it helps a lot to keep something incredibly low-calorie around in the house and direct my binges towards that. Since I'm eating from emotion and not from true hunger, it doesn't seem to matter what I stuff in my mouth as long as I can keep shoveling it in there. I can eat several heads of lettuce or broccoli with mustard and balsamic vinegar - a little weird but no damage at all compared to the same amount of cupcakes or ice cream. And then in an hour or so the urge to binge passes with no serious harm done. A pack of gum can also be an emergency binge substitute; so can Crystal Lite and similar stuff (not Paleo I know, but so helpful). Maybe it would also help to come up with some (Paleo) food you really love and make it your "Monday treat" so you have something healthy to look forward to. Or alternately, find an activity for Mondays that gets you OUT of the house and AWAY from the binge food, and distract yourself with that. I also second the advice to get plenty of carbs in your diet on a regular basis. If you're actually hungry, make sure to eat something healthy - 2X HIIT a day is a LOT and you probably need the calories. |
